Extensibility and plugins
Dwara is extensible at three layers: plugin filters that intercept traffic at defined phases, swappable extension traits that replace entire subsystems, and WASM route handlers that generate a response inside a module. All three plugin families are unified under one dispatch chain, so a route can run a native filter, a proxy-wasm filter, and an Extism filter in sequence.

An Extism PDK runtime was previously scaffolded as a third plugin path but was removed before it was ever wired into the dispatch chain, config schema, or runtime (issue #259) -- Proxy-Wasm and native filters are the supported plugin paths, and Extism may be re-introduced in a future milestone if there is demand.
